Description


ELLESMERE PORT & NESTON STATION ROAD
SJ 47 NW
(east side)
3/59
Ellesmere Port Railway
16.5.84 Station (formerly listed
as Ellesmere Port
Railway Station and
Station Master's House)
GV II
c.1863. Largely unaltered part 2-storey, part 1-storey railway station/station
master's house. Coursed rock-faced red sandstone walls, coped Dutch gables.
Ball finials to gables. Grey Welsh slate roofs. Cream stone chamfered window
reveals with casements. Stone chimneys surmounted by tall red brick diamond
flues above eaves level with heavy corbelled caps. Heavy 2-panel double doors.
Round archway to original station entrance from forecourt, blocked in matching
sandstone. Glazed projecting porch with sandstone plinth to station master's
house. Recessed platform canopy with decorated cast iron column.
